基于RBF神经网络的电喷发动机故障诊断研究
Automobile Electronic Fuel Injection Engine Fault Diagnosis Based on RBF Neural Network
【摘要】 研究了RBF神经网络用于电喷发动机故障诊断的方法,并建立了神经网络故障诊断模型.最后,以桑塔纳2000型(GSI)轿车AJR型发动机怠速不稳故障为例,通过V.A.G1552汽车故障诊断仪测量出所需的数据流,在Matlab环境下,对电喷发动机怠速不稳的2种故障原因进行故障模式识别和诊断.
【Abstract】 The method was investigated about RBF neural network application to electronic fuel injection(EFI) engine diagnosis.Furthermore,the model of RBF neural network was also built.At last,taking the unstable idle speed of AJR engine of Santana 2000 as example,the data needed is tested and read with V.A.G1552.With the help of MATLAB,the fault diagnosis approach on the RBF neural network performs the fault pattern recognition and the diagnosis.
